Output 96bcf4dd73c6137144370024510b7a23830e6363712b1b59b5f6fa13ec34158c:1

value
56652
script pubkey
OP_0 OP_PUSHBYTES_20 bf63d9ccc02999ba577230bb6270a5eb57f81939
address
bc1qha3annxq9xvm54mjxzakyu99adtlsxfeu9h4cq
transaction
96bcf4dd73c6137144370024510b7a23830e6363712b1b59b5f6fa13ec34158c
confirmations
152110
spent
true